DOCUMENTATION EN LIGNE
DE WINDEVWEBDEV ET WINDEV MOBILE

Aide / Editeurs / Editeur de projet / Environnement
  • Présentation
  • Comment le faire ?
  • Enregistrer une version
  • Ouvrir une version
  • Supprimer une version
  • Notes
  • Ouverture de fichiers après un blocage du système
WINDEV
WindowsLinuxUniversal Windows 10 AppJavaEtats et RequêtesCode Utilisateur (MCU)
WEBDEV
WindowsLinuxPHPWEBDEV - Code Navigateur
WINDEV Mobile
AndroidWidget AndroidiPhone/iPadWidget IOSApple WatchMac CatalystUniversal Windows 10 App
Autres
Procédures stockées
Manipuler les versions d'une fenêtre, d'un état, d'une requête, d'un projet
Présentation
Avertissement de compatibilité
Cette fonctionnalité est conservée par compatibilité avec les anciennes versions.
Il est recommandé d'utiliser le GDS pour gérer les différentes versions de l'historique des éléments d'un projet.
Pour plus d'informations consultez : "Présentation du GDS" et "Configurer un projet pour le GDS" .
Lors de la création et du développement des différents éléments d'un projet (fenêtre, requête, état, projet, ...), il est possible de conserver plusieurs versions d'un élément. Il est ainsi possible d'enregistrer une version avant de réaliser d'importantes modifications dans l'élément (par exemple le remaniement de l'interface d'une fenêtre).
A tout moment il est possible de créer un nouvel élément à partir d'une version précédemment enregistrée.
Ainsi, pour une fenêtre, plus besoin d'enregistrer la même fenêtre sous des noms différents selon la version de la fenêtre : l'éditeur de fenêtres gère automatiquement les différentes versions et les intègre dans le fichier d'enregistrement de la fenêtre. Une fenêtre correspond à un fichier ".WDW". Ce fichier contient la description de la fenêtre et l'ensemble des versions enregistrées pour cette fenêtre. Plus le nombre de versions est important, plus la taille du fichier ".WDW" sera importante.
Le même principe est appliqué pour les requêtes, les pages, les états et le projet (fichier WDP, WWP ou WPP selon le produit utilisé).
A tout moment, il est possible de :
  • Enregistrer une nouvelle version de l'élément en cours.
  • Ouvrir une version de l'élément en cours.
  • Supprimer une version de l'élément en cours.
Comment le faire ?

Enregistrer une version

L'enregistrement d'une version permet de conserver une sauvegarde à un moment donné.
Pour enregistrer une version de l'élément en cours :
  1. Sous le volet "Accueil", dans le groupe "Général", déroulez "Enregistrer" et sélectionnez "Versions". La fenêtre des versions de l'élément en cours s'affiche.
  2. Cliquez sur le bouton "Nouvelle". Une fenêtre s'ouvre, permettant de saisir un commentaire personnalisé sur la version qui va être créée.
  3. Validez. La nouvelle version est enregistrée et l'élément en cours est automatiquement sauvegardé.
Remarque : Les différentes versions d'un élément sont listées par ordre décroissant (de la plus récente à la plus ancienne) selon leur date et heure d'enregistrement.

Ouvrir une version

L'ouverture d'une version permet de créer un nouvel élément correspondant à la version sélectionnée.
Pour ouvrir une des versions de l'élément en cours :
  1. Sous le volet "Accueil", dans le groupe "Général", déroulez "Enregistrer" et sélectionnez "Versions". La fenêtre des versions de l'élément en cours s'affiche.
  2. Sélectionnez la version à ouvrir.
  3. Cliquez sur le bouton "Ouvrir". Un nouvel élément est créé sous l'éditeur correspondant. Cet élément correspond à la version sélectionnée. Le nom de ce nouvel élément est au format <Nom de l'élément><Date et heure de l'enregistrement de la version>.

Supprimer une version

La suppression d'une version inutile permet principalement de diminuer la taille du fichier physique ( ".WDW" pour une fenêtre) correspondant à l'élément en cours.
Pour supprimer une version de l'élément en cours :
  1. Sous le volet "Accueil", dans le groupe "Général", déroulez "Enregistrer" et sélectionnez "Versions". La fenêtre des versions de l'élément en cours s'affiche.
  2. Sélectionnez la version à supprimer.
  3. Cliquez sur le bouton "Supprimer". La version sélectionnée est automatiquement supprimée de la fenêtre de gestion des versions. Cette suppression sera effective au prochain enregistrement de l'élément.
Notes

Ouverture de fichiers après un blocage du système

Pour éviter tout problème lors du blocage du système (coupure de courant par exemple), l'éditeur propose un système de récupération automatique des éléments ouverts sous l'éditeur :
  • Sous le volet "Accueil", dans le groupe "Environnement", déroulez "Options" et sélectionnez "Options générales de WINDEV/WEBDEV/WINDEV Mobile".
  • Sous l'onglet "Général", cochez l'option "Enregistrement pour la récupération automatique toutes les" et indiquez si nécessaire la fréquence voulue.
Lorsque ce système est activé :
  • Un enregistrement automatique des éléments ouverts est effectué à une période régulière (toutes les 10 minutes par défaut).
  • Lors de la réouverture d'un élément après un blocage du système, une fenêtre de récupération automatique apparaît. Cette fenêtre propose de récupérer :
    • soit l'élément dans son état lors de la dernière sauvegarde réalisée par le développeur,
    • soit l'élément sauvegardé automatiquement par WINDEV, WEBDEV ou WINDEV Mobile.
La version sélectionnée est automatiquement ouverte sous l'éditeur. La version non sélectionnée est disponible dans la fenêtre de gestion des versions et peut être ouverte à tout moment.
Version minimum requise
  • Version 9
Documentation également disponible pour…
Commentaires
Cliquez sur [Ajouter] pour publier un commentaire

Dernière modification : 25/05/2022

Signaler une erreur ou faire une suggestion | Aide en ligne locale